Bitcoin (BTC) has once again found itself under the spotlight, this time because of an ominous warning from renowned author Nassim Nicholas Taleb, best known for his work “The Black Swan.”
The author, who has long been skeptical of cryptocurrency, took to social media to voice his concerns about the declining volume of Bitcoin and its potential consequences for the market.
Taleb pointed out that Bitcoin’s trading volume has experienced a significant decline of over 85% from its peak. He highlighted the potential dangers of this trend, suggesting that as trading volume diminishes, the susceptibility to market manipulation increases.
With fewer participants actively trading, it becomes easier for market manipulators to exert influence, distorting the natural price discovery mechanism.
